Hello! I'm not an pro user but it's doesn't save me from the one of the most annoying bug I ever met.
When I using AsyncStorage for saving/load some information and turn on Remote Debug (using browser console) it stops responding to any of my queries. It's like it just not working at all.
It's not a critical, but making a big time lose
System: Win10
RN: 0.55
Virtual device: genymotion
